CI130X SDK API手册
2.2.0
本手册用于描述CI130X SDK各个组件和驱动API
概述
API参考
components
log
ci_log_config.h
浏览该文件的文档.
1
10
#ifndef _CI_LOG_CONFIG_H_
11
#define _CI_LOG_CONFIG_H_
12
13
#include "
ci130x_system.h
"
14
#include "
sdk_default_config.h
"
15
16
/* log打印等级 参考Andriod Logcat */
17
#define CI_LOG_VERBOSE (1 << 6)
18
#define CI_LOG_DEBUG (1 << 5)
19
#define CI_LOG_INFO (1 << 4)
20
#define CI_LOG_WARN (1 << 3)
21
#define CI_LOG_ERROR (1 << 2)
22
#define CI_LOG_ASSERT (1 << 1)
23
#define CI_LOG_NONE (1 << 0)
24
25
/* 打印模块开关 */
26
#if (CONFIG_CI_LOG_UART != 0)
27
#define CONFIG_CI_LOG_EN 1
28
#define CONFIG_SMT_PRINTF_EN 1
29
#else
30
#define CONFIG_CI_LOG_EN 0
31
#define CONFIG_SMT_PRINTF_EN 0
32
#endif
33
34
/*only print long log will save time, because uart fifo so big, 64byte*/
35
#define UART_LOG_UASED_INT_MODE 0
36
#define UART_LOG_BUFF_SIZE 512
37
/* 日志打印使用的串口 */
38
#define CONFIG_CI_LOG_UART_PORT ((UART_TypeDef*)CONFIG_CI_LOG_UART)
39
40
/* 打印等级 */
41
#define LOG_ASSERT CI_LOG_ERROR
42
#define LOG_SYS_INFO CI_LOG_DEBUG
43
44
#define LOG_PLAY_CARD CI_LOG_INFO
45
#define LOG_SPI CI_LOG_INFO
46
#define LOG_TWDT CI_LOG_DEBUG
47
#define LOG_IWDT CI_LOG_DEBUG
48
#define LOG_SDIO CI_LOG_INFO
49
#define LOG_IIS CI_LOG_INFO
50
#define LOG_CACHE CI_LOG_INFO
51
#define LOG_PM CI_LOG_INFO
52
#define LOG_IIC_DRIVER CI_LOG_INFO
53
#define LOG_QSPI_DRIVER CI_LOG_INFO
54
#define LOG_GPIO_DRIVER CI_LOG_INFO
55
#define LOG_NORMAL_SPI_DRIVER CI_LOG_DEBUG
56
#define LOG_NORMAL_SPI_SD CI_LOG_DEBUG
57
58
#define LOG_FLASH_CTL CI_LOG_INFO
59
#define LOG_WIFI_EVENT CI_LOG_DEBUG
60
#define LOG_DUERAPP CI_LOG_INFO
61
#define LOG_AUDIO_PLAY CI_LOG_INFO
62
#define LOG_AUDIO_GET_DATA CI_LOG_INFO
63
#define LOG_USER CI_LOG_DEBUG
64
#define LOG_SYS_MONITOR CI_LOG_INFO
65
#define LOG_COM_UART CI_LOG_DEBUG
66
#define LOG_NVDATA CI_LOG_INFO
67
#define LOG_CMD_INFO CI_LOG_INFO
68
#define LOG_FAULT_INT CI_LOG_VERBOSE
69
#define LOG_ASR_PCM_BUF CI_LOG_ERROR
70
#define LOG_AUDIO_IN CI_LOG_VERBOSE
71
#define LOG_ASR_DECODER CI_LOG_INFO
72
#define LOG_MIDEA CI_LOG_DEBUG
73
#define LOG_IR CI_LOG_INFO
74
#define LOG_MEDIA CI_LOG_DEBUG
75
#define LOG_OTA CI_LOG_INFO
76
#define LOG_VOICE_UPLOAD CI_LOG_DEBUG
77
#define LOG_VOICE_CAPTURE CI_LOG_DEBUG
78
#define LOG_SSP_MODULE CI_LOG_DEBUG
79
#define LOG_CWSL CI_LOG_DEBUG
80
#endif
ci130x_system.h
chip级定义
sdk_default_config.h
sdk配置文件
制作者
1.8.14